Airline A gains … WebWhy do airlines compete with each other? Each airline in the market plans a schedule of departure times and offers a series of fares. The fundamentals of airlines competing are this: customers choose based on price and time, and those customers who find both airlines equal choose based on secondary characteristics we call quality.
